SAN ANTONIO -- With the drought-like conditions we're experiencing, conserving water is more important than ever. But some people here in San Antonio aren't getting that message, so the San Antonio Water System (SAWS) released their list of the top water users in the city.

The top 5...
  1. SAKI 2001 Trust - they own property in the Dominion. They used more than 2-million gallons between May and November of this year.
  2. Former Spur Sean Elliot comes in second with more than 1.7 million gallons.
  3. University Federal Credit Union
  4. Local attorney James D. Ellis
  5. Ronald Bartell
CLICK HERE to check out the Top 100 residential water users in the San Antonio area.

Think about this - if you wanted to use as much water the top user on the list, 2 million gallons over 7 months, you would have to let your shower run 24-7 for more than a year and a half.
